Circular phase of a two dimensional ferromagnet with dipolar interactions

Abstract
We make for the first time a large-scale Monte-Carlo simulation of a ferromagnetic Heisenberg model with dipolar interactions on a two dimensional square lattice with open boundaries using an efficient new technique. We find that a phase transition occurs in the model and the ordered phase is characterized by a circular arrangement of the spins.
